West Ham’s Premier League fixtures: Full 2023-24 schedule and dates

By Kate Burlaga and Luke Bosher

West Ham will start their 2023-24 Premier League campaign against Bournemouth at the Vitality Stadium.

The London Stadium side host Chelsea in their first home fixture, which comes on the weekend of August 19.

Though West Ham struggled in parts during their domestic campaign, their memorable Europa Conference League run and title means they will play Europa League football next season despite finishing 14th in the Premier League.

That means many of their fixtures in the first half of the season will be rescheduled for Sundays, due to Europa League group-stage games happening on Thursdays.

West Ham end the season against Manchester City at the Etihad Stadium.

When will the TV fixtures be confirmed?

Last summer, Sky Sports and BT Sport revealed their televised picks for the opening weekend when the fixtures were released.

They then confirmed in mid-July their TV picks up until the middle of September.

As a minimum, the Premier League aims to alert supporters of changes based on TV scheduling at least six weeks before the match is due to take place.

This year, there will be one significant change with BT Sport being rebranded as TNT Sports from July. As The Athletic reported in detail here, it has been stressed that the transition will be seamless and the only noticeable change will be in name.

US fans were able to watch or stream all 380 Premier League games in 2022-23 and will be able to do so again, with NBC’s current deal — including streaming service Peacock — running until 2028.
Key dates — 2023-24 Premier League season

The new Premier League season starts on the weekend of August 11-14, 2023.

The traditional Community Shield curtain-raiser will be between Manchester City and Arsenal, with confirmation of the fixture details still to be confirmed by the Football Association. The game is usually between the Premier League and FA Cup winners, but with City claiming both, the second final spot goes to the Premier League runners-up.

The season will conclude on Sunday, May 19, 2024, with all 10 final-day games kicking off at the same time.

A mid-season break will take place between January 13-20 and the Premier League has promised that no two rounds across Christmas and New Year will take place within 48 hours of each other.

The summer transfer window opened on June 14 and runs until 11pm on September 1.
What about the Europa League?

Following their Europa Conference League triumph, West Ham will play in the Europa League this season and will enter at the group stage, which runs from September 21 to December 14. The final set for Dublin’s Aviva Stadium on a date still to be confirmed by UEFA.

The group-stage draw will take place on September 1, 2023.
